This seemed to be related to an update that occurred last night. An authentication config file had been overwritten (instead of patched), and the customizations done that allowed the Ensim chroot'd environments to authenticate were removed. I've restored the original file, patched in the changes, and restarted the authentication service.

Though I was able to send a message successfully through authenticated SMTP at home, this is another test to make sure it worked.

mogthemoogle wrote:
Will the PM's I sent during the problem get to their desired location?


Private Messages are sent regardless of whether SMTP is working or not, just like regular messages. The notification to the user (PM) or subscribers (topic) will not be sent, since the SMTP server was unreachable.
